Transaction ecbdcf477fff91460e839107711615b127355e299cb23d580e376f46aeab8582
1 Input
1 Output
-
ecbdcf477fff91460e839107711615b127355e299cb23d580e376f46aeab8582:0
- value
- 108486
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 bdd4081d06e5a3bec132ad7dcb5acc1b61ee9428 OP_EQUAL
- address
- 3Jzje27Xv5FZPm1Jf6qcgrjEvRwcHFncSN